Georgia-Florida series recharged after celebration
JACKSONVILLE — Florida’s Derrick Harvey was at the bottom of the pile, trying unsuccessfully to strip the ball out of Knowshon Moreno’s grasp. When Harvey stood up, he was surrounded by Georgia Bulldogs — about 70 of them. They were jumping up and down in unison, shouting, taunting and reveling Moreno’s 1-yard touchdown run. The stunned Gators watched in disbelief.
